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
- Inclusion Criteria for the Cross-sectional sample:
- mothers of children ages 12-23 months
- residing in the sampling area
- Inclusion Criteria for the Longitudinal sample:
- pregnant women in their last trimester of pregnancy
- residing in the sampling area
- expected to reside in the sampling area until the child reaches age 1 year
- Exclusion Criteria:
- Women who are not living in catchment areas of participating health facilities (which routinely provide maternal and child health services). Facilities must be operational, must have at least 2 community health workers, and must have reported at least 100 pregnancies or births in the year prior to study implementation.)
